Virat Kohli takes a break, to sit out white-ball games in South Africa

Virat Kohli will forego the white-ball games during India’s tour to South Africa, which begins on December 10 with a T20I in Durban.

Kohli informed the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) that he requires a sabbatical from cricket. India will face the Proteas in three T20 internationals, three ODIs, and two Test matches.

Meanwhile, The Indian Express reports that Kohli will return for the Test matches.

The squad will be chosen by a national selection committee led by Ajit Agarkar.

Kohli scored 765 runs in 11 World Cup innings, including three hundreds. He was also crowned tournament champion.

“Virat has informed the BCCI and selectors that he needs a break before playing Test matches against South Africa,” a person familiar with the matter said.

The first Test begins on Boxing Day in Centurion, with the second in Cape Town.

Kohli and his family are currently in London. He’s been playing cricket nonstop.

However, there is no word on whether Rohit Sharma would be available for the forthcoming tour. He is also having a good time in the United Kingdom.
